I live in Jacksonville, NC and I just picked up my 2007 EXL-RES that I got for $28,300. There was a fight with the dealer to get this price, but it turns out there is a $2000 dealer rebate that they don't tell you about. Don't be afraid to call other dealers and get their prices and play them off one another, it worked great for me. When I got home and looked at my keys there is a dealer tag on one that listed the price of the car at $27,500. I bet you can get a good deal on '07 with the '08 due any day now. Watch out, the dealer kept telling me that it came with XM, but when I got home and went to set it up there was XM system in the car. Turns out that it only comes with the NAV system the others are just XM ready and I was told the system costs about $700. After talking to the sales manager, mad as hell, I am getting the XM for free. |
